The Calling of the Clans marks the kick off of the Scottish Highland Games last weekend. People converge on Hovander Park in Ferndale to celebrate all things Scottish. Saturday's highlight was Scottish dancing followed by an athletic competition on Sunday. My brother-in-law competed at the amateur level and took second place. Go Andy!

A New Artus Court
While driving through Ferndale a couple weekends ago, we stumbled on this intriguing building being built. The information board near the construction site (above) references the original Artus Court in Gdarisk, Poland but didn't offer any explanation of why a new court is being built. An exhaustive 5 minute internet search didn't turn up any information on Ferndale's Artus court, so we're still in the dark and curious about this building.
